Algoma Steel, Sault College partner on reforestation initiative
A team of students from the college’s Forest Technician – Conservation Program will plant more than 2,000 seedlings on a wind berm at Algoma’s Sault Ste. Marie campus.
Vale announces official opening of $945M Copper Cliff Complex South Mine Project
The first phase is expected to add roughly 10,000 tonnes per year of contained nickel and 13,000 tonnes per year of copper.
ArcelorMittal starts construction on Dofasco plant decarbonization project
The $1.8-billion project will see the steel company transition the Hamilton site to technology that will reduce its carbon footprint and remove coal from the ironmaking process.
Kubota Canada opens Pickering headquarters
The building comprises more than 500,000 square feet of industrial warehouse space and office, meeting and training space, and cost about $80 million to build.
Niagara South Hospital RFP closes with two bidders
Infrastructure Ontario and Niagara Health will evaluate proposals from EllisDon Infrastructure Healthcare and Niagara Care Partners with a view to selecting a preferred proponent early next year.
